STLCOP students produce at least two theatrical and two musical productions each year, which generally include a fall drama, a spring musical, a variety show and a choral performance.
Auditions All students can audition for roles in the performances. Audition notices are usually sent out through e-mail and are announced on posters throughout campus. If students are interested in assisting with backstage duties, costumes or set design, they should contact Tim Moylan, director of theater programs, at TMoylan@stlcop.edu.
Theater Courses Courses in theater are available to interested students. Students in those classes are welcome to become involved in productions; however, students are not required to take a theater course to be in the shows.
Performance An average of four shows are performed throughout the year. In the fall, students put on a popular theater drama. The spring musical showcases talents of student vocalists, dancers and actors. The Student Council-sponsored variety show has become a popular annual event, and a student choral group performs throughout the year.
Each show is performed in Whelpley Auditorium, begins at 7:30 p.m., and generally runs for three performances.
Admission Admission for all STLCOP students, faculty and staff to STLCOP student performances is free. Ticket prices for non-STLCOP attendees are $4-$5.
